AR-10 Barrels
The AR-10 platform is a powerhouse, chambered in larger calibers like .308 Winchester (7.62x51mm NATO), making it ideal for long-range shooting and situations where you need more stopping power. An AR-10 barrel needs to be robust and accurate to handle the increased pressures and ballistic demands of these rounds. When selecting an AR-10 barrel, consider the length, twist rate, and material. Longer barrels generally offer better velocity and accuracy at longer distances, while the twist rate should match the bullet weight you plan to use. Common materials include chrome-moly steel and stainless steel, each offering different advantages in terms of durability and corrosion resistance. AR-15 Barrels
The AR-15 is one of the most versatile and popular firearm platforms, and the barrel is a key component that greatly influences its performance. AR-15 barrels come in a variety of lengths, materials, and profiles, each suited to different applications. Shorter barrels are often preferred for maneuverability in close quarters, while longer barrels can provide enhanced accuracy and velocity for long-range shooting. Common barrel materials include chrome-moly vanadium steel and stainless steel, offering different balances of durability, corrosion resistance, and accuracy. The twist rate is another critical factor, as it determines how well the barrel stabilizes different bullet weights. A 1:7 twist rate, for example, is well-suited for heavier bullets, while a 1:9 twist rate works well with lighter projectiles. P365 Irons
For those of you who own a Sig Sauer P365, upgrading your sights can make a big difference in your accuracy and shooting experience. The factory sights on the P365 are functional, but many shooters opt for aftermarket iron sights that offer improved visibility and durability. There are a variety of options available, including night sights that glow in low-light conditions and fiber optic sights that provide enhanced visibility in bright light. Upgrading your iron sights can help you acquire your target more quickly and accurately, which is especially important for self-defense situations. Night sights, for example, use tritium inserts that glow in the dark, allowing you to see your sights clearly in low-light conditions. Fiber optic sights, on the other hand, use light-gathering rods to create a bright and highly visible aiming point. When choosing replacement iron sights for your P365, consider the type of shooting you'll be doing and your personal preferences. Some shooters prefer a traditional three-dot configuration, while others prefer a blacked-out rear sight with a high-visibility front sight. The key is to find a set of sights that you can see clearly and that allows you to shoot accurately. Brakes
Lastly, we have muzzle brakes, which are designed to reduce recoil and muzzle rise, allowing for faster follow-up shots and improved accuracy. Muzzle brakes work by redirecting the gasses that exit the muzzle after a round is fired, counteracting the rearward force of the recoil. This can make a significant difference in your ability to control your firearm, especially with high-powered calibers. When choosing a muzzle brake, consider the caliber of your firearm, the amount of recoil reduction you desire, and the noise level. Muzzle brakes can be quite loud, as they redirect the sound waves to the sides and rear of the shooter. However, the benefits in terms of recoil reduction and improved control can be well worth the increased noise for many shooters. There are a variety of muzzle brake designs available, each offering different levels of performance and noise. Some brakes are designed to be more effective at reducing recoil, while others prioritize minimizing muzzle rise. The best muzzle brake for you will depend on your specific needs and preferences.
